Off-site Leasing/Service Agent applicants have rated the interview process at RealPage with 3 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 67% positive. To compare, the company-average is 56.8%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Off-site Leasing/Service Agent roles take an average of 14 days to get hired, when considering 3 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at RealPage overall takes an average of 18 days.

The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at RealPage (Carrollton, TX) in Feb 2012
Interview
The interview process is a 3 part process. Telephone interview, 1:1 interveiw along with listening in on 4 calls a typing test (35wpm) and reading a paragraph out loud. The third interview is an invitation to come back for about 4 hours. You are ask to do a sales presentation along with another typing test (type and talking at the same time) and a group session. I will know more after my 3th interview.
